Hi Rock_nj,
I reviewed your hub and here are my recommendations to try to get your hubpage featured:
1. Add a different, more original, higher resolution picture as your first picture in your hub, and add more original pictures at least several, throughout your hub. Maybe a beautiful, colorful picture of fish and it doesn't have to be a fish tank just an awesome original picture as your first picture.
2. Consider using other sources for pictures such as a free source like: commons.wikimedia.org or purchase some photos from istockphoto.com. and be sure if you use other web sites, that the pictures are not copyrighted and that you are allowed to use them.also note your source for the website used. I found that it is best to use some original photos that you have taken yourself and I think Hubpages likes this.
3. Instead of paragraphs, consider breaking up some of your content into bullet points or even a table. This will improve the visibility and attractiveness of your content.
4. May I suggest that at the start of your hub, you introduce fish tanks to explain a little bit about fish tanks for those of us who don't know a lot about it.
5. Make sure you have at least 500 words or more which I think you do.
6. Add at least one cool video about fish or fish tanks, which you find on yiutube.com.
7. Remove all but one amazon capsule. too many will distract the reader, plus I haven't had too much luck with the Amazon capsules, so just one once in awhile to start.
8. Finally, look over your home and make sure it is unique, beautiful, very interesting, and follows all the rules and features of how to create a stellar hub found in Hubpages help.

Your title is extremely overused on webpages that already exist.
Your hub doesn't really say anything that could not be found on the product listing. As an aquarium keeper myself I have to say that some of the kits you are recommending are poor quality and all can only be recommended with caveats about how they should be used.
Thanks. They are meant to be starter kits, which means quality may be lacking as a trade off for the low price. The Hub is meant to provide a summary for someone looking for a starter fish tank. They can read about them in one place to point themselves in the right direction.
But I do not see you pointing out those limitations or giving any real advice. Hubs work best when based on actual experience or expertise. Nothing in that hub makes me think you have ever kept an aquarium.
